So I went to the farmer’s market and got the first batch of Sweet Potatoes, Carrots, Apples, & Squash. Yes, I realize its all orange food (minus the apples) but I thought she’s like em. And she did. Its not the smoothest/creamiest food in the world, but it tastes good and she eats it up. That batch took allllll day due to 1,000 interruptions from thing 1 and thing 2. I pretty much just boiled the shit outta everything and pureed it up in my Cuisinart. Then I dish it up into ice cube trays, freeze it, and throw the cubes into ziplocks. Its not very mobile if you need to go somewhere, but 30 seconds in the microwave and you’re good to go. I’ve since made green beans w/spinach, pears, & bananas mashed up. Fruit has been hard because most of the awesome stuff is out of season, so I’m tempted to do frozen peaches at some point just for some variety.
